Bicycle Mechanical Disc Brake Market Size

The global bicycle mechanical disc brake market size was valued at USD 526.9 million in 2024 and is estimated to register a CAGR of 3.9% between 2025 and 2034. In a bid to promote cycling as a sustainable mode of transport, authorities globally have started investing in cycling infrastructure. There are also measures being put in place, such as construction of bike lanes, tax rebates for cyclists, and subsidies in the e-bike market, which would meet the growing market for bicycles that use mechanical disc brakes. These measures are aimed at improving public health, lowering carbon footprint, and alleviating traffic congestion by promoting cycling.

In March 2024, USD 44.5 million were made available by Federal Highway Administration (FHWA) on the orders of US Department of Transport for construction related to improvement of cycling safety in the US. As the other cycling infrastructures around the country enhance, bicycles are now used more often for travel, recreation, and exercise, driving up the demand for bicycles equipped with high-performance and dependable braking systems. The business encourages the use of mechanical disc brakes because there are more and more cyclists who want bikes that are safe, dependable, and high-performing.
 

The growing tendency of utilizing e-bikes in the bicycle mechanical disc brake market can be ascribed to the reaching popularity of e-bikes. In case of e-bikes, mechanical disc brakes are more preferable owing to their more reliable braking performance in different climates and terrains. Numerous European nations are incentivizing e-bikes as green mode of transportation which has led to a drastic increase in the market for e-bikes and subsequently in the mechanical disc brakes market. Additionally, the general trend in cycling towards less carbon footprints has led to higher users of e-bikes further increasing the mechanical disc brakes equipped bicycles industry.

Bicycle Mechanical Disc Brake Market Analysis

Bicycle Mechanical Disc Brake Market Size, By Brake, 2022 – 2034, (USD Million)

Based on brake, the market is divided into front disc brake and rear disc brake. In 2024, the front disc brake segment held a market share of over 60% and is expected to cross USD 400 million by 2034. Rising popularity of front disc brakes is the increasing consumer demand for high performance bicycles.
 

For instance, cyclists involved in sport activities like road cycling or mountain biking need high-end braking systems for the bicycles that have excellent stopping and control capabilities. Since front disc brakes come with more efficient stopping capabilities, they ensure that cyclists maintain control of the bicycle in the most rugged scenarios like, vertical climbs or while it’s pouring outside.
 

Since the trend of riding performance bicycles like e-bikes or even mountain biking continues to increase, front disc brakes are being used on a larger scale. With the help of these brakes, the cyclists have no fear in riding in any environment or weather which is why this is mainly used by performance-centric cyclists. Moreover, with the usage of electric bicycles being on the rise which require an advanced braking system has also increased the demand for front disc brakes.
 

Bicycle Mechanical Disc Brake Market Share, By Distribution Channel, 2024

Based on distribution channel, the bicycle mechanical disc brake market is categorized into OEM and aftermarket. The OEM segment held a market share of around 72% in 2024. Bicycle manufacturers partnering with OEM brake suppliers are fuelling growth in the bicycle mechanical disc brake industry. Such partnerships enhance OEM sales as bike makers seek to fit their bikes with the newest and the most reliable braking systems. As bike makers and suppliers extend collaboration, they ensure that latest bicycles come off the factory with built in advanced braking technologies, for example, but not limited to, mechanical disc brakes.
 

This collaboration also assists the manufacturers in maximizing the optimization of the incorporation of the braking systems in the bike designs, which enhances performance and consumer satisfaction. Moreover, collaborations enable constant brand new ideas, which increases the attractiveness of mechanical disc brakes even further and leads to their wider adoption in various bicycle segments.

Bicycle Mechanical Disc Brake Market Share

Shimano and SRAM hold a market share of around 20% in the bicycle mechanical disc brake industry. Shimano has always been dedicated to offering advanced engineering and reliable and high-class braking systems for all cycling versions, from mountain biking to racing. Shimano products are widely available thanks to an extensive wholesale network. The company is concerned with enhancing the comfort, durability, and efficiency of its products. That is why, with the pace in which even standard-sized bicycles now come with sophisticated meshes of advanced technologies; the company lies over expanding into new channels to leverage its existing relationship with bicycle manufacturers.
 

SRAM targets performance-oriented growth by developing self-adjusting braking systems for various types of bicycles that are easy to maintain. SRAM have recently introduced eco-friendly ways of manufacturing which target catering future products to the growing world’s demand for sustainability. Both companies along with distributors of bicycles broadens their sourcing reach via bicycle manufacturers has meant that they remain market leaders of the bicycle mechanical disc brake industry.

Bicycle Mechanical Disc Brake Industry News

  • Shimano announced plans for opening a manufacturing plant in Singapore in March 2024 and explained its intention to use Singapore as a platform to enter the mid-level range of sporting bikes in the Southeast Asian region. The said facility commenced its operation in 2023 as a replacement for a base that was built in 1973. The plant was then improved with an operational efficiency enhancement investment package equating USD 165 million.
     
  • In June 2023, Magura revealed a consolidated braking mechanism alongside a new set of disc brakes. The new image of MT A2 disc brakes promise to deliver the best MT family features as it did with its predecessors, which include excellent braking strength, low maintenance, multi-regional installation, and a five-profession leak-proof warranty on the product. In addition the design also consists of a caliper which guarantees the utmost piston retraction that enables a noiseless installation and works perfectly.
